GRILLED STRIP STEAK WITH SCAMPI SHRIMP ROSES
2 pc. 8-10oz New York Strip Steak 1 clove garlic, minced Montreal steak seasoning Pinch of red pepper flakes 8-10 pcs. Shrimp Roses Splash of white wine 1-2 tsp. olive oil Pinch of fresh chopped parsley 2-3 tbsp. butter, melted Salt and pepper to taste
DIRECTIONS Lightly oil steaks and season with steak seasoning. Begin to grill until desired doneness. While grilling, preheat a small sauté pan and add melted butter, minced ESTIMATED COST TO PRODUCE garlic, and Shrimp Roses; Let simmer for about a minute. Add red pepper flakes, chopped parsley and deglaze with white wine. Let reduce for about 1-2 minutes. $______PER PORTION Remove from heat and serve over finished steak.Yields 2 servings
SEAFOOD ROSE APPETIZER WITH ORANGE GINGER SOY AND WASABI
8 pcs. Seafood Roses 1/2 tsp. ginger, grated Wasabi powder, follow directions Juice from 1/2 orange Water for Wasabi powder Pinch of brown sugar 1/4 cup quality soy sauce Pinch of sesame seeds, toasted
DIRECTIONS In small saucepan, combine soy sauce, ginger, sesame seeds, orange juice, and brown sugar; simmer for 5 minutes to infuse flavors. Remove from heat and let cool at least 1 hour before serving. Combine wasabi powder and water per directions . Finally, arrange seafood roses on plate with soy ginger sauce in middle with dabs of wasabi paste surrounding seafood roses. Yields 2 servings ESTIMATED COST TO PRODUCE
